The wires in this mains lead are coloured in 
accordance with the following code:
 
Blue : 
Neutral
 
Brown : Live
If the plug provided is unsuitable for your socket 
outlets, the plug must be cut off and a suitable plug 
fitted.
IMPORTANT
FOR USE IN THE UNITED 
KINGDOM
The cut-off plug should be disposed of and must 
not be inserted into any 13 amp socket as this can 
result in electric shock. The plug  or  adaptor or the 
distribution panel should be provided with 5 A fuse.
As the colours of the wires in the mains lead of this 
appliance may not correspond with coloured 
markings identifying the terminals in your plug, 
proceed as follows ;
The wire which is coloured blue must be connected 
to the terminal which is marked with the letter N or 
coloured black.
The wire which is coloured brown must be 
connected to the terminal which is marked with the 
letter L or coloured red.

VENTILATION: 
When installing this unit, make 
sure to leave space around the unit for ventilation 
to improve heat radiation (at least 10 cm at top, 10 
cm at rear, and 10 cm at each side).
WARNING: 
Slots and openings in the cabinet are 
provided for ventilation and to ensure reliable 
operation of the product and to protect it from 
overheating, to prevent fire hazard, the openings 
should never be blocked and covered with items, 
such as newspapers, table-cloths, curtains, etc. Also 
do not put the apparatus on the thick carpet, bed, 
sofa, or fabric having a thick pile. 
D3-4-2-1-7b_En
Operating Environment
Operating environment temperature and humidity:
+5 ºC – +35 ºC (+41 ºF – +95 ºF); less than 85 %RH 
(cooling vents not blocked)
Do not install in the following locations
•  Location exposed to direct sunlight or strong artificial 
light
•  Location exposed to high humidity, or poorly 
ventilated location

POWER-CORD CAUTION
Handle the power cord by the plug. Do not pull out the 
plug by tugging the cord and never touch the power 
cord when your hands are wet as this could cause a 
short circuit or electric shock. Do not place the unit, a 
piece of furniture, etc., on the power cord, or pinch the 
cord. Never make a knot in the cord or tie it with other 
cords. The power cords should be routed such that they 
are not likely to be stepped on. A damaged power cord 
can cause a fire or give you an electrical shock. Check 
the power cord once in a while. When you find it 
damaged, ask your nearest PIONEER authorized 
service center or your dealer for a replacement.
